Meaning of "reflect reality"
The phrase 'reflect reality' is often used to describe the process or act of accurately representing or mirroring the actual state or conditions of something. It suggests that a certain depiction, description, or portrayal is in alignment with the real world, facts, or truth. The phrase can be used in various contexts, such as journalism, art, science, or general conversation
